Breathing Quality
Plants are natural air filters that absorb gases and release oxygen. Having an indoor plant or two can significantly improve the quality of the air we breathe and may help reduce allergy symptoms such as coughing, sneezing, and stuffy noses.

Memory
Studies show that being surrounded by plants can improve memory retention by up to twenty percent. Scientists believe this improvement is linked to better air quality, as plants remove toxins we would otherwise inhale that could negatively affect focus and memory.

Happiness
There are many reasons why plants support happiness. Plants need sunlight, which means you naturally receive more sunlight in return. Natural light is proven to improve mood and overall life satisfaction. Plants also introduce colour into our spaces, and exposure to colour has long been associated with positive mental health. Being surrounded by colourful plants can simply make us feel happier.

Sleep
Many fragrant plants give off calming scents such as lavender, jasmine, and gardenia. These natural aromas help the body relax, making it easier to fall asleep and stay asleep. They are wonderful additions to bedrooms and quiet spaces.
